Abstract
In this paper, numerical calculations were conducted to investigate the effect of H2 addition on dimethyl ether (DME) spherical diffusion flames in the hot- and cool-flame conditions, in terms of the S-curve flammability, near-limit oscillatory dynamics, and extinction mechanism. The mole fraction of H2 in the fuel mixture was varied from 0% to 15% gradually, by 5% in increment. The results indicate that the flammability limit of DME spherical...
